Peanut Butter and White Chocolate Ice Cream Sauce

This big-batch peanut butter and white chocolate sauce is delicious on ice cream, cake, pie, bread pudding, and more--and makes enough to give away several jars as gifts!

Preparation Time
5 mins
Cooking Time
5 mins
Total Time
10 mins
Calories
163 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Heat cream in a saucepan over medium heat, stirring constantly, until just barely boiling. Add brown sugar and stir until it dissolves. Mix in butter until completely melted. Remove from the heat.
Step 2
Stir in peanut butter chips and white chocolate chips and let sit until chips become very soft, about 3 minutes. Fold in chocolate until combined. Stir in vanilla and salt until smooth and well blended.
Peanut Butter and White Chocolate Ice Cream Sauce

Ingredients

  • ⅛ teaspoon salt
  • ¾ cup brown sugar
  • 1 ¾ cups heavy whipping cream
  • 1 (10 ounce) package peanut butter chips
  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ter, cut into pieces
  • ¾ (12 ounce) package white chocolate chips
  • 1 ¼ teaspoons real vanilla extract
